Bananas grow in bunches. The top of the banana is actually what most of us consider the bottom because bananas grow upside down. When we peel a banana the traditional way we are going against the grain of the fruit which causes the strings to remain on the fruit. This is a trick I learned from my daughter so that the strings come off with the peel.
